Singapore’s UOL Completes $285M Sydney Office Investment as Market Revives

2025/01/11 by Bianca Cuaresma Leave a Comment

With office investment in Sydney’s central business district nearly doubling last year, SGX-listed UOL Group announced that it has completed its first transaction in the area, with the closing of an A$460 million ($285 million) acquisition from Canadian giant, Brookfield… Read More>>

Brookfield India REIT Swings to Six-Month Profit as Office Market Outperforms

2024/11/08 by Christopher Caillavet Leave a Comment

Brookfield India Real Estate Trust reported a net profit of INR 625.9 million ($7.4 million) for the first half of 2024, reversing a year-earlier loss of INR 250.5 million, as Asia’s most populous country continues to lead all regional markets… Read More>>

Singapore Land Confirms $352M Buy of Brookfield’s Sydney Office Tower

2024/10/14 by Michael Cole Leave a Comment

SGX-listed Singapore Land announced late Friday that it has teamed up with another unit of its parent firm, UOL Group, in an agreement to buy a half-stake in a Sydney office tower from Brookfield Asset Management.
